From 3543c89f5fcf7c15a15ce2c1402b1b81abdc2fa9 Mon Sep 17 00:00:00 2001 From: Szabolcs Nagy Date: Wed, 22 Aug 2018 15:12:05 +0000 Subject: [PATCH] Change AArch64 specific FMAX/FMIN tests into generic MAX_EXPR/MIN_EXPR tests gfortran now always uses MAX_EXPR/MIN_EXPR for MAX/MIN intrinsics, so the AArch64 specific FMAX/FMIN tests are no longer valid. 2018-08-22 Szabolcs Nagy * gfortran.dg/max_fmax_aarch64.f90: Rename to... * gfortran.dg/max_expr.f90: ...this. * gfortran.dg/min_fmin_aarch64.f90: Rename to... * gfortran.dg/min_expr.f90: ...this. From-SVN: r263778 --- gcc/testsuite/ChangeLog | 7 +++++++ .../gfortran.dg/{max_fmax_aarch64.f90 => max_expr.f90} | 4 ++-- .../gfortran.dg/{min_fmin_aarch64.f90 => min_expr.f90} | 4 ++-- 3 files changed, 11 insertions(+), 4 deletions(-) rename gcc/testsuite/gfortran.dg/{max_fmax_aarch64.f90 => max_expr.f90} (74%) rename gcc/testsuite/gfortran.dg/{min_fmin_aarch64.f90 => min_expr.f90} (74%) diff --git a/gcc/testsuite/ChangeLog b/gcc/testsuite/ChangeLog index 55312e89897..078810eeb6f 100644 --- a/gcc/testsuite/ChangeLog +++ b/gcc/testsuite/ChangeLog @@ -1,3 +1,10 @@ +2018-08-22 Szabolcs Nagy + + * gfortran.dg/max_fmax_aarch64.f90: Rename to... + * gfortran.dg/max_expr.f90: ...this. + * gfortran.dg/min_fmin_aarch64.f90: Rename to... + * gfortran.dg/min_expr.f90: ...this. + 2018-08-22 Richard Sandiford PR tree-optimization/86725 diff --git a/gcc/testsuite/gfortran.dg/max_fmax_aarch64.f90 b/gcc/testsuite/gfortran.dg/max_expr.f90 similarity index 74% rename from gcc/testsuite/gfortran.dg/max_fmax_aarch64.f90 rename to gcc/testsuite/gfortran.dg/max_expr.f90 index b818241a1f9..c00ad62f744 100644 --- a/gcc/testsuite/gfortran.dg/max_fmax_aarch64.f90 +++ b/gcc/testsuite/gfortran.dg/max_expr.f90 @@ -1,4 +1,4 @@ -! { dg-do compile { target aarch64*-*-* } } +! { dg-do compile } ! { dg-options "-O2 -fdump-tree-optimized" } subroutine foo (a, b, c, d, e, f, g, h) @@ -12,4 +12,4 @@ subroutine foof (a, b, c, d, e, f, g, h) end subroutine -! { dg-final { scan-tree-dump-times "\.FMAX " 14 "optimized" } } +! { dg-final { scan-tree-dump-times "MAX_EXPR " 14 "optimized" } } diff --git a/gcc/testsuite/gfortran.dg/min_fmin_aarch64.f90 b/gcc/testsuite/gfortran.dg/min_expr.f90 similarity index 74% rename from gcc/testsuite/gfortran.dg/min_fmin_aarch64.f90 rename to gcc/testsuite/gfortran.dg/min_expr.f90 index 009869b497d..5f32d5073c9 100644 --- a/gcc/testsuite/gfortran.dg/min_fmin_aarch64.f90 +++ b/gcc/testsuite/gfortran.dg/min_expr.f90 @@ -1,4 +1,4 @@ -! { dg-do compile { target aarch64*-*-* } } +! { dg-do compile } ! { dg-options "-O2 -fdump-tree-optimized" } subroutine foo (a, b, c, d, e, f, g, h) @@ -12,4 +12,4 @@ subroutine foof (a, b, c, d, e, f, g, h) a = min (a, b, c, d, e, f, g, h) end subroutine -! { dg-final { scan-tree-dump-times "\.FMIN " 14 "optimized" } } +! { dg-final { scan-tree-dump-times "MIN_EXPR " 14 "optimized" } } -- 2.30.2